Default Real Crate Training

We didn't do crate-training-to-the-very-last-minor-detail but used it to help with potty training...maybe that's why Johnny still has "accidents." It is a help in getting the pup on a schedule. Some withhold water after a certain time after dinner to help with fewer trips outside at night.
Decide if you want your pup to sleep in his crate at night or not and then enforce that. After 2 nights, Johnny stopped barking/crying to get out of his crate and still sleeps there every night. He even goes in his crate by himself when he see me get my keys to go somewhere!
Be consistent.
